After watching my wife go two for two with dead nuts accuracy on deer with the Bog tripod mount, I was sold. I tested it on my ultralight tripod that I use for glassing. As long as the legs are set a bit wider it was stable. Even the tiny panhead was strong enough.
I take a look at my tikka stock and realize there as an extra bolt. Hmm, must be so you can add stuff to it. I grab a spare arca rail from the wife's photography stuff. Damn, bolt is short. Off to the hardware store. Success. Screw the arca to the stock. Boom, rock solid and it only adds a few ounces. Ready for deer camp.
